Patrik, Age 1.5
Patrik 1,5
Sweden, 2008, 100 Minute Running Time
Topics: Gay/Lesbian, Woman Director
Programs: Best of the Fest, World Cinema Now
Language: Swedish English Sub-Titles
PSIFF 2009 AWARD: Runner Up, Mercedes-Benz Audience Award for Best Narrative Feature
A bureaucratic blunder — in this case a misplaced punctuation mark — means that gay couple Göran and Sven's newly adopted 15-month-old cherub turns out to be a homophobic 15-year-old boy with a dubious past. Director Ella Lemhagen mixes comedy and drama with a dash of romance in this sprightly piece.
DIRECTOR: Ella Lemhagen
Producer: Tomas Michaelsson, Lars Blomgren
Editor: Thomas Lagerman
Screenwriter: Ella Lemhagen
Cinematographer: Marek Septimus Wieser
Music: Fredrik Emilson
Principal Cast: Gustaf Skarsgârd, Torkel Petersson, Tom Ljungman
